Stan Spring 2025 Menswear Compilation

.While shooting his new spring season lookbook in California, Stan's Tristan Detwiler as well as his group came upon a washed-up whale on the coastline together, the haunting discovery mimicked the prints of dead fish that he made use of throughout his collection, from natural leather chore coats to patchwork hitachi-knit coats. "The idea was actually to utilize deadstock over getting rid of fish in the sea [to help make new cloths]," pointed out Detwiler. "Deadstock over lifeless fish." Every season, the designer scours the globe for rare or even classic fabrics, which he integrates in to a simple, beachy assortment of separates. For spring season, having said that, he wanted to focus much less on making items away from the rarest old cloths on the market, and also extra on utilizing bigger amounts of deadstock textiles that were actually conveniently on call as well as required a home. "I wanted to make use of even more obtainable materials," he said.A robe-style layer, for example, was created from Portuguese woollen blankets from the very early 20th century striped matches in beiges as well as creams were actually created from 19th century-style French beating fabric. "It is actually commonly used as cushion covers," he stated of the more thick, coarser product. Shirts were actually also produced from aged French bedroom slabs, along with the personalized monograms of the previous owners maintained in one piece. The items had a laid-back, liquid sense that thinks in accordance with his West Coastline attitude. "The collection follows my Southern The golden state lifestyle-- innovative beachwear is actually consistently the basis of what I design," he said.There were actually emotional pieces in the mix, also. On a number of his bejeweled zip-up coats, Detwiler made use of a colorful mix of vintage grains as well as crystals sourced coming from his mother, who was a fashion jewelry developer back in the 1980s.
